Choosing the Right Equipment

Tractor Selection

When you begin the search for a suitable machine, focus on the horsepower rating, weight, and hydraulic capacity. A tractor with at least 45–60 horsepower often provides enough power to operate a medium-duty backhoe attachment. Ensure the chassis offers solid frame integrity and adequate counterweight provisions to maintain stability during digging.

Backhoe Attachment Types

  • Standard Backhoes – Provide a balance between digging depth and lifting capacity.
  • Compact Backhoes – Ideal for smaller jobsites requiring tight maneuverability.
  • Heavy-Duty Backhoes – Designed for rigorous excavation projects and rocky soil conditions.
  • Swap-Loader Backhoes – Quickly exchange loader buckets with backhoe units for versatile tasks.

Select attachments that match your tractor’s hydraulic flow rate. Mismatched equipment can lead to sluggish performance or even component damage.

Preparing for Operation

Site Assessment

Before any digging takes place, conduct a thorough inspection of the work area. Mark underground utilities, inspect soil type, and evaluate slope angles. Soft soil or steep banks can compromise the machine’s safety and performance.

Pre-Operational Checks

  • Hydraulic Fluid Levels – Confirm correct fluid type and fill levels to maintain optimal hydraulics response.
  • Tire Pressure and Condition – Even inflation ensures proper weight distribution and comfort during long hours of work.
  • Attachment Mounting – Verify pins, locks, and mounting brackets are securely fastened according to manufacturer specifications.
  • Control Calibration – Test all levers and joysticks for smooth response before engaging in heavy digging.

Operating Techniques

Deploying Stabilizers

For safe digging, always lower the stabilizer legs fully until they penetrate firm ground. This step maximizes stability by transferring counterweight into the earth, reducing boom sway and tip-over risk.

Basic Digging Maneuvers

  • Bucket Curling – Use this motion to compact soil at the rear of trenches, creating stable footing.
  • Swing Control – Rotate the turret slowly to avoid sudden shifts in load and maintain precision when moving soil.
  • Depth Management – Utilize depth gauges and visual markers to ensure consistent trench depth, crucial for utility installations.

Trenching and Backfilling

When trenching, operate the backhoe slightly behind the tractor’s centerline. This position leverages the machine’s weight distribution and minimizes spillage onto the edges of the trench. For backfilling, reverse the bucket orientation to push soil back effectively, creating a uniform fill layer.

Advanced Techniques and Attachments

Thumb and Grapple Attachments

Adding a hydraulic thumb or grapple enhances the backhoe’s ability to grasp irregular objects like roots or debris. These accessory tools increase jobsite versatility and reduce manual labor for material handling.

Auger and Hydraulic Breaker Integration

  • Auger Drives – Perfect for drilling postholes, fence installations, and planting trees with minimal disturbance.
  • Hydraulic Breakers – Convert your backhoe into a rock-splitting powerhouse for chiseling out stubborn boulders or concrete slabs.

Ensure your tractor’s pump capacity meets the accessory’s flow requirements; otherwise, power delivery may suffer.

Maintenance and Safety Practices

Routine Maintenance

  • Greasing Points – Regularly lubricate pivot joints, hydraulic cylinders, and linkages to prevent wear and extend service life.
  • Filter Replacements – Change hydraulic and engine filters at recommended intervals to maintain operating efficiency.
  • Visual Inspections – Check hoses, pins, and structural welds for signs of fatigue or leaks.

Operator Safety Protocols

Always wear a seat belt and remain within the operator’s station when the engine is running. Never override interlocks, and use audible alarms when swinging the boom to alert nearby personnel. Keep bystanders at a safe distance from the operating zone, especially when the backhoe is loaded.

Environmental Considerations

Minimize soil erosion by backfilling trenches promptly and compacting fill layers. Use biodegradable hydraulic fluids if working near watercourses to reduce ecological impact. Proper site cleanup and responsible disposal of spoil material contribute to sustainable land management practices.

Troubleshooting Common Issues

Hydraulic Slowdown

Symptoms such as sluggish bucket movement or weak lifting may indicate low fluid levels, clogged filters, or worn pumps. Address these issues promptly to avoid complete system failure.

Uneven Digging

  • Check stabilizer leg height and ground engagement.
  • Inspect tire inflation to confirm consistent traction.
  • Verify boom alignment and control linkage adjustments.

Excessive Vibration

Persistent vibration often signals unbalanced loads or loose mounting bolts on the backhoe unit. Conduct a thorough tightening of attachment hardware and realign any mispositioned components.
